Temperature Compensated Piezoelectric Materials

1979
Abstract : From the electrostriction measurements on SBN crystals, it was found that the fourth order electrostrictive coupling terms are not adequate to fully describe the paraelectric phase above Curie temperature, and hence six rank coupling terms are needed; the electrostrictive coupling terms do not change markedly with cation substitution ...
